Day 1: An Arrival into Futuristic Aesthetics – May 27

Upon landing at Incheon International Airport, your adventure begins. Seoul, a city where ancient meets ultramodern, invites you with open arms. After settling into your chosen accommodations, you'll be introduced to the architectural marvel of Dongdaemun Design Plaza (DDP). As the sun sets, the building transforms with a display of lights that dance across its curvaceous metallic façade. It's not just a sight to behold; it's an immersive experience into Seoul's innovative spirit.

Your first dinner in Seoul will be at a local vegan restaurant, where the flavors of Korea will come alive in a plant-based feast, setting a delicious precedent for the days to come.

Day 2: Panoramic Splendors and Cultural Delights – May 28

With the new day comes a new adventure. After a vegan breakfast that showcases the versatility of Korean ingredients, we'll ascend to the N Seoul Tower. The stunning vistas from the top are a photographer's dream and a memory maker for all. The Namsan Cable Car ride up to the tower adds an element of excitement to the morning.

For lunch, we'll be visiting Plantude, an establishment at the forefront of Seoul's vegan culinary scene. Their innovative dishes will delight even the most discerning foodies.

Post-lunch, it's time to roll up your sleeves for a Vegan Kimchi Making class. Discover the intricate process of fermenting this staple Korean side dish. The afternoon is your canvas – explore the bustling Namdaemun Market, where vendors sell everything from handicrafts to electronics, and stroll through the fashion-forward district of Myeongdong.

Dinner is an elegant affair at 'A Flower Blossom on the Rice,' where the cuisine is as visually stunning as it is delicious.

Day 3: A Journey of Serenity – May 29

After enjoying a leisurely breakfast, the day's tone shifts to one of calm and introspection with a visit to Jingwansa Temple. Engage with the temple's monks and learn about their peaceful way of life. A vegan temple lunch is a culinary experience like no other, infused with flavors and a sense of peace.

In the afternoon, dressed in traditional Hanbok, you'll discover the majestic Gyeongbokgung Palace. The grandeur of its halls and the beauty of its courtyards will transport you back to the Joseon Dynasty.

As dusk approaches, wander the cultural neighborhood of Insadong. Here, art galleries, traditional teahouses, and antique shops offer a quieter, more thoughtful end to a day filled with discovery.
